The closest alternatives to Skool are Disco, Kajabi and Discord. Skool generates $26.6M in revenue with 30 employees. Every one of the 8 alternatives below is compared with Skool on revenue, funding, customers, team size and founding year.

Skool vs the Team Collaboration Software market

Skool ranks #56 of 2,464 Team Collaboration Software companies by annual revenue, putting it in the top 2% of the market.
